The Saddest Greenhouse
A Poem by Brett Hernan
Two men on deck-chairs.
Sitting upon an iceberg.
One handles a whiskey glass.
The other stares into the waves.
Taking advantage,
Rationally one
Ice pick stabs
The iceberg
To gain
Ice fresh in his glass.
He says,
"Don't worry! I know how to make water in the middle of a desert!"
Still staring
The other replies,
"Yes. I know, too."
